Gluconeogenesis: When diet is deficient incarbohydrates. Glucose or glycogen is formed from noncarbohydrate compounds principally from certain amino acids and the glycerol of triglycerides. This is called gluconeogenesis. It also occur mainly in the living organism. Its importance lies more in the fact that certain vital parts of body such as muscles, nervous tissue, RBC lactating mammary glands,etc. Hormones promote, but insulin inhibits gluconeogensis.
